Benjamin Espinoza

2×2 · top 4.0% of 186,767 all-time · competing since March 2017 · 2017ESPI07

Benjamin Espinoza has been competing for 10 years. His best event is the 2×2: a personal-best single of 1.87, set at Gem State Sprint 2026, puts him in the top 4.0% of the 186,767 people who have ever been ranked in the event, and 1,565th in the United States. Until February 2008, no official 2×2 solve in the world had been that fast. Across 14 competitions since March 2017, he has put 392 official solves on the record across ten events. Solve to solve, his 3×3 times vary about 11% around a typical one, steadier than 90% of the 35,811 competitors with ten or more counted rounds. His 3×3 best has come down from 23.73 in March 2017 to 10.06, a 58% improvement. Benjamin has entered 14 competitions, more competitions than 95% of everyone who has ever competed.

Reading this page: a single is one solve's time · an average is the middle three of five solves, best and worst discarded · a PB is a personal best · a DNF (did not finish) is an attempt with no valid result: a popped piece, an unsolved face, an over-limit memorisation · top X% compares against everyone ever ranked in that event, which is fairer than raw rank because event pools differ tenfold.
